Output 90324f29e065ba1702592b3ddf72f0d6b9109564a01a67899bc5e0dfa8e87d44:2

value
28831524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ef2642844a78a3978d65fcf4b7f98b3e33618f0 OP_EQUAL
address
MPrCBStom2gVzVEVcGAUf263aQqSb9HpDC
transaction
90324f29e065ba1702592b3ddf72f0d6b9109564a01a67899bc5e0dfa8e87d44
spent
true